The Safety Sensor — Why It's the Right Place to Start

The Safety Sensor — Why It's the Right Place to Start in Weston, WI

How the Sensor System Creates the Closing Condition in Weston

The safety sensor system consists of a transmitter and a receiver mounted at the bottom of the door opening on each side in Weston, WI. The transmitter sends a continuous infrared beam to the receiver in Weston. When the receiver detects the full beam, it sends a continuous confirmation signal to the opener's logic board indicating a clear path in Weston, WI. The logic board will complete the closing cycle only while this confirmation signal is continuously present in Weston. Any interruption of the signal causes the logic board to reverse the door immediately in Weston, WI.

The Four LED States and What Each One Means in Weston, WI

There are four possible LED states across the two sensors that EZ Open reads on arrival in Weston. Both LEDs solid indicates correct sensor alignment and function in Weston, WI. Receiver LED blinking, transmitter LED solid indicates sensor misalignment or a beam obstruction in Weston. Receiver LED off, transmitter LED solid indicates no power to the receiver, which points to a wiring fault or receiver failure in Weston, WI. Both LEDs off indicates no power to either sensor, which points to the sensor wiring connection at the opener control board in Weston.

Misalignment vs Component Failure — How to Tell the Difference in Weston

A blinking receiver LED indicates the receiver isn't detecting the full beam from the transmitter in Weston, WI. This can mean the sensor bracket has rotated out of the correct alignment or the sensor component itself has failed in Weston. To distinguish between the two, EZ Open gently adjusts the receiver bracket through its full range of angles while watching the LED in Weston, WI. If the LED becomes solid at any angle, the sensor is functional but misaligned in Weston. If the LED stays blinking through the full range of bracket adjustment, the sensor itself has failed and requires replacement in Weston, WI.

Why Sunlight Can Produce the Exact Same Symptom as a Failed Sensor in Weston, WI

Direct sunlight contains infrared radiation at intensities that can overwhelm the receiver's ability to distinguish the transmitter's signal from the background in Weston. When direct sunlight hits the receiver lens at a specific angle, the receiver can't confirm the transmitter's beam against the solar infrared background in Weston, WI. The opener reverses the door exactly as it would for a misaligned sensor or a physical obstruction in Weston. A door that won't close only at specific times of day when the sun is at a particular angle is almost certainly experiencing solar interference in Weston, WI.

When Sensor Replacement Is Actually Required in Weston

Sensor replacement is required when the receiver LED stays blinking through the full range of bracket adjustment with no obstruction between the sensors in Weston, WI. This confirms the receiver's internal photoelectric component has failed in Weston. Sensor replacement is also required when the LED is completely off indicating power supply failure at the sensor unit in Weston, WI. EZ Open carries replacement sensors compatible with all major opener brands in Weston.

Every Cause of a Garage Door That Won't Close

Every Cause of a Garage Door That Won't Close in Weston, WI

Sensor Misalignment — Most Common Cause in Weston

The sensor bracket on one or both sensors has rotated away from the correct beam angle in Weston, WI. Physical contact from a person or object, vibration from door operation over time, or accidental contact during garage use are the most common causes in Weston. The receiver LED blinks or is dim rather than solid in Weston, WI. Bracket adjustment until the receiver LED becomes solid resolves misalignment in most cases in Weston.

Sensor Failure — Less Common but More Expensive in Weston, WI

A sensor component that has failed internally produces the same LED behavior as misalignment but doesn't resolve with bracket adjustment in Weston. The receiver LED stays blinking regardless of the bracket angle in Weston, WI. Replacement with a compatible sensor unit is required in Weston. EZ Open distinguishes between misalignment and failure through the bracket adjustment test before recommending any sensor replacement in Weston, WI.

Down-Travel Limit Set Too High in Weston

The down-travel limit setting tells the opener when to stop the closing cycle in Weston, WI. A limit set too high stops the opener before the door reaches the floor in Weston. The door stops short of the floor without reversing in Weston, WI. This is often confused with a sensor fault but produces a distinctly different symptom, the door stops rather than reverses in Weston. A limit calibration adjustment resolves this cause immediately in Weston, WI.

Physical Obstruction at the Door Path in Weston

An object in the door's path at floor level triggers the same reversal response as a misaligned sensor in Weston, WI. The door contacts the object before reaching the floor and the opener reverses in Weston. A floor mat that's shifted into the door path. A tool or piece of equipment near the door edge. Debris at the door threshold in Weston, WI. Removing the obstruction resolves the cause in Weston.

Spring Imbalance Triggering Force Limit in Weston, WI

A spring that has lost significant tension produces a heavier door in Weston. The heavier door requires more closing force from the opener in Weston, WI. If the required closing force exceeds the opener's force limit setting, the opener stops before the door reaches the floor in Weston. This produces a door that stops short without reversing in Weston, WI. Spring assessment and replacement where indicated alongside force limit recalibration addresses this cause in Weston.

Damaged Wiring Between Sensor and Opener in Weston, WI

The low-voltage wiring connecting each sensor to the opener control board runs from the sensor bracket up the door frame and along the ceiling to the opener in Weston. Damage at any point along this run, from a staple that pierced the wire, a rodent that chewed through it, or physical disturbance that cut or kinked it, can produce sensor symptoms that appear identical to sensor failure or misalignment in Weston, WI. EZ Open inspects the complete wiring run where sensor LED behavior doesn't clearly indicate misalignment or component failure in Weston.

Logic Board Fault Producing Erratic Closing Behavior in Weston, WI

A logic board with a failing component can produce erratic closing behavior including random reversals at inconsistent points in the close cycle, failure to initiate the close cycle despite correct sensor and limit settings, and stopping mid-cycle for no identifiable physical reason in Weston. Logic board faults are the least common cause of won't-close behavior and are the last step in the diagnostic hierarchy in Weston, WI. They're identified after sensor, limit, physical obstruction, and spring balance have been ruled out in Weston.

Yes, surprisingly often in Weston. A spider web spun across the sensor lenses, or even a single insect resting directly on a sensor, can be enough to interrupt or scatter the infrared beam in Weston, WI. This produces the same blinking LED and reversal symptom as a misaligned or failed sensor in Weston. Wiping both sensor lenses with a soft dry cloth is a simple first check before assuming a more involved repair is needed in Weston, WI.

Use a soft, dry, lint-free cloth to gently wipe the lens of each sensor in Weston. Avoid using water, glass cleaner, or any abrasive material, since the lens coating can be sensitive in Weston, WI. Check that both sensors are free of cobwebs, dust buildup, and any obstruction directly in the beam path between them in Weston. If cleaning doesn't resolve a blinking LED, the issue is likely alignment or a component fault rather than dirt in Weston, WI.
